Nigeria’s National Security Adviser, Malam Nuhu Ribadu, on Sunday received a visiting United States Congressional delegation in Abuja as part of ongoing security consultations between the two countries.

The meeting forms one of several engagements aimed at strengthening cooperation on counter terrorism, intelligence sharing and regional stability. Ribadu briefed the delegation on Nigeria’s current security priorities and ongoing government efforts to combat emerging and persistent threats across the country.

The delegation expressed the United States’ commitment to deepening security ties with Nigeria and reaffirmed Washington’s readiness to support initiatives that promote peace, defence reform and strategic partnerships within West Africa.
